Located in the heart of Holborn, just minutes from Central London’s major music venues, Coopers Restaurant offers a laid-back European dining experience with a neighborhood feel. Tucked within Lincoln’s Inn Fields, this local favorite blends unpretentious charm with a classic menu, making it an easy choice for concert-goers looking to fuel up before a night of live music.
Inside, expect a warm and relaxed atmosphere with friendly service and a menu packed with familiar favorites—think hearty pastas, grilled meats, and crisp wines. Whether you’re in for a quick bite or a leisurely catch-up before the show, Coopers makes it easy to dine without the fuss.
Location, location, location. Coopers is just a short walk from several key venues in Central London, making it a prime spot for a pre-show meal. It’s known for efficient service, so you won’t be watching the clock while waiting for your order. The atmosphere is low-key and comfortable, great for an easy dinner that won’t distract from your concert plans. Many reviewers also love the fact that it’s tucked away from the heavy tourist crowds, giving it a more relaxed pre-gig vibe.
According to reviews on TripAdvisor and OpenTable, diners praise Coopers for its friendly staff, consistently good food, and no-nonsense atmosphere. Guests love the reasonable prices for central London and often mention the prompt service, which is perfect when you're on a concert schedule. The sea bass and pasta dishes get frequent shout-outs, and many say it feels like a hidden gem among the busy streets nearby.
Some reviewers note that while the food is solid, it’s not trying to be groundbreaking—so don’t come expecting fine dining flair. The décor is simple and may feel a bit dated to some, but most agree it adds to the unpretentious charm. Also, it can get busy during peak times, so booking ahead is smart if you’re on a tight pre-show timeline.
Coopers Restaurant is a reliable, relaxed spot with great food and fast service—perfect for concert-goers looking to dine well without the stress.
